What are the opposite words for counteroffensives?
Counteroffensives refer to military tactics that are employed in response to an enemy attack. Opposite to this would be "retreat," "surrender" or "capitulation" which signify a concession to an opposing force. Other antonyms for counteroffensive include "conceding," "yielding," and "submission." These terms all signify an agreement to the terms of the enemy, rather than pushing back against them. In a political or social situation, antonyms of counteroffensives could include "compromise," "conciliation," "appeasement," and "negotiation." While military leaders often use counteroffensives to achieve strategic objectives, for organizations and individuals, other approaches might be more effective in terms of reaching their goals.
